Charles Wilson, Neurosurgical Pioneer, Dies at 88

By Kate Vidinsky on
Charles Wilson, MD, a world-renowned neurosurgeon who served as chair of UCSF’s Department of Neurological Surgery for nearly 30 years and founded the University’s Brain Tumor Research Center, has passed away at age 88.
